From ba79bb0403f5347ba5c8cf73271521fa7aedbac6 Mon Sep 17 00:00:00 2001
From: 沙世明 <shashiming@prec-tech.com>
Date: 星期六, 12 三月 2022 13:52:02 +0800
Subject: [PATCH] 1.707接口bug修正和test覆盖率提升 2.会议决裁申请触发器处理类的修改和新增test类

---
 force-app/main/default/classes/ApplicationForCAHandler.cls |    5 +++--
 1 files changed, 3 insertions(+), 2 deletions(-)

diff --git a/force-app/main/default/classes/ApplicationForCAHandler.cls b/force-app/main/default/classes/ApplicationForCAHandler.cls
index 3fbcd36..0826271 100644
--- a/force-app/main/default/classes/ApplicationForCAHandler.cls
+++ b/force-app/main/default/classes/ApplicationForCAHandler.cls
@@ -37,7 +37,7 @@
         Map<String, String> app_cam_binds = new Map<String, String>();
         for (Application_for_Conference_Adjudication__c app : this.newList) {
             Application_for_Conference_Adjudication__c old_app = this.oldMap.get(app.Id);
-            if (String.isNotBlank(old_app.Num__c) && !old_app.Num__c.equals(app.Num__c)) {
+            if (String.isNotBlank(old_app.Num__c) && !old_app.Num__c.equals(app.Num__c) && app.MeetingType__c != '璧炲姪浼�') {
                 app_cam_binds.put(old_app.Id, old_app.Num__c);
             }
         }
@@ -59,7 +59,8 @@
         for (Application_for_Conference_Adjudication__c app : this.newList) {
             if (app.ProcessState__c == '椹冲洖' || 
                 app.ProcessState__c == '缁堟鐢宠' || 
-                app.ProcessState__c == '鍙栨秷') {
+                app.ProcessState__c == '鍙栨秷' ||
+                app.ProcessState__c == '鍒犻櫎') {
                     approved_nos.add(app.Id);
             }
         }

--
Gitblit v1.9.1